AngelList CEO Naval Ravikant Looking to Sponsor a Blockchain ‘XPRIZE’

In speaking to CoinDesk, AngelList CEO Naval Ravikant said he is looking to fund a blockchain alternative to Twitter; he explained that the prize will be awarded to anyone who can build a Twitter alternative and where people can monetize the contributions; this is part of a program that will help developers who are looking to build applications on the Blockstack platform; Naval tells CoinDesk, “I am indeed helping the Blockstack team and will be donating a small prize for a decentralized microblogging service.” Source
